- 博客(149)
- 收藏
- 关注
原创 数据分析01——系统认识数据分析
日志记录你观看视频的IP,通过IP的解析,就可以知道你的观看地址。而这整个基于系统日志新增的数据过程,就称为埋点。埋点是分析师获取新数据的主要方式,也是最可控、最可靠的方式。
2024-07-17 15:31:28
1226
原创 AJAX——黑马头条-数据管理平台项目
概念:访问权限的令牌,本质上是一串字符串创建:正确登录后,由后端签发并返回作用:判断是否有登录状态等,控制访问权限注意:前端只能判断token有无,而后端才能判断token的有效性目标:在删除最后一页,最后一条时有Bug1.删除成功时,判断DOM元素只剩一条,让当前页码 page--2.注意,当前页码为1时不能继续向前翻页3.重新设置页码数,获取最新列表展示// 4.5 删除最后一页的最后一条,需要自动向前翻页== 1){
2024-04-26 00:19:50
1230
原创 AJAX——事件循环(EventLoop)
1.什么是事件循环?执行代码和收集异步任务,在调用栈空闲时,反复调用任务队列里回调函数执行机制2.为什么有事件循环?JavaScript是单线程的,为了不阻塞JS引擎,设计执行代码的模型3.JavaScript内代码如何执行?执行同步代码,遇到异步代码交给宿主浏览器环境执行异步有了结果后,把回调函数放入任务队列排队当调用栈空闲后,反复调用任务队列里的回调函数。
2024-04-23 22:34:25
592
1
原创 AJAX——Promise-链式调用
概念:依靠then()方法会返回一个新生成的Promise对象特性,继续串联下一环任务,知道结束细节:then()回调函数中的返回值,会影响新生成的Promise对象最终状态和结果好处:通过链式调用,解决回调函数嵌套问题。
2024-04-23 00:37:13
864
原创 AJAX——同步代码和异步代码
同步代码:浏览器是按照我们书写代码的顺序一行一行地执行程序的。浏览器会等待代码的解析和工作,在上一行完成后才会执行下一行。这样做是很有必要的,因为每一行新的代码都是建立在前面代码的基础之上的。这也使得它成为一个同步程序。同步代码:逐行执行,需原地等待结果后,才继续向下执行。
2024-04-23 00:36:16
267
原创 AJAX——案例_天气预报
my-axios.js代码。index.css代码。index.html代码。reset.css代码。search.js代码。index.js代码。
2024-04-22 15:07:14
542
原创 AJAX——封装_简易axios
需求:基于Promise + XHR 封装 myAxios函数,获取省份列表展示步骤:1.定义 myAxios函数,接收配置对象,返回Promise对象2.发起XHR请求,默认请求方法为GET3.调用成功/失败的处理程序4.使用myAxios函数,获取省份列表展示。
2024-04-22 12:15:23
1141
1
原创 AJAX——Promise
promise:对象用于表示一个异步操作的最终完成(或失败)及其结果值总结1.什么是Promise?2.为什么学习Promise?3.Promise使用步骤?
2024-04-22 12:14:38
267
原创 AJAX——ajax原理
定义:XMLHttpRequest(XHR)对象用于与服务器交互。通过XMLHttpRequest可以在不刷新页面的情况下请求特定URL,获取数据。这允许网页在不影响用户操作的情况下,更新页面的局部内容。XMLHttpRequest在AJAX编程中被大量使用。关系:axios内部采用XMLHttpRequest与服务器交互好处:掌握使用XHR与服务器进行数据交互,了解axios内部原理。
2024-04-21 18:05:19
864
原创 AJAX——URL查询参数
定义:浏览器提供给服务器的额外信息,让服务器返回浏览器想要的数据语法:http://xxxx.com/xxx/xxx?参数名1=值1 & 参数名2=值2。
2024-02-11 22:22:51
1466
原创 AJAX——认识URL
统一资源定位符(英语:Uniform Resource Locator,缩写:URL,或称统一资源定位器、定位地址、URL地址)俗称网页地址,简称网址,是因特网上标准的资源的地址(Address),如同在网络上的门牌。它最初是由蒂姆·伯纳斯-李发明用来作为万维网的地址,现在它已经被万维网联盟编制为因特网标准RFC 1738。概念:URL就是统一资源定位符,简称网址,用于访问网络上的资源。
2024-02-10 16:10:20
1199
原创 AJAX——AJAX入门
Ajax(Asynchronous JavaScript and XML)是一种用于在Web应用程序中实现异步通信的技术。简单点说,就是使用XMLHttpRequest对象与服务器通信。它可以使用JSON、XML、HTML和test文本等格式发送和接收数据。AJAX最吸引人的就是它的“异步”特性,也就是说它可以在不重新刷新页面的情况下与服务器通信,交换数据,或更新页面。
2024-02-10 15:22:22
965
原创 移动Web——Bootstrap
Bootstrap是由Twitter公司开发维护的前端UI框架,它提供了大量编写好的CSS样式,允许开发者结合一定HTML结构及JavaScript,快速编写功能完善的网页及常见交互效果。
2024-02-06 19:11:48
553
原创 移动Web——响应式网页
响应式网页是指能够根据用户设备的屏幕大小、分辨率和浏览器窗口大小等因素自动调整布局和显示效果的网页设计方式。通过使用响应式设计技术,网页可以在不同的设备上提供一致的用户体验,无论是在桌面电脑、平板电脑还是手机等移动设备上访问网页都能够适应不同的屏幕尺寸。响应式网页设计通常使用流体网格布局、弹性图片和媒体查询等技术来实现。流体网格布局让网页元素相对于视口宽度进行相对调整,使得网页可以自动适应不同的屏幕尺寸。弹性图片能够根据容器大小自动缩放,以适应不同的屏幕分辨率。
2024-02-06 14:44:50
1060
原创 移动Web——less
写法:在less文件的第一行添加 // out: 存储URL。写法:在less文件第一行添加:// out: false。语法:导入:@import "文件路径";提示:如果是less文件可以省略后缀。作用:存储数据,方便使用和修改。作用:导入less公共样式文件。提示:文件夹名称后面添加 /作用:快速生成后代选择器。概念:容器,存储数据。
2024-02-04 00:01:18
724
原创 移动Web——rem适配方案
核心原理就是根据不同的视口宽度给网页中html根节点设置不同的 font-size。目前rem布局方案中,将网页等分成10份,HTML标签的字号为视口宽度的1/10。(1) 手机屏幕大小不同,分辨率不同,如何设置不同的HTML标签字号?工作中,书写代码的尺寸要参照设计稿尺寸,设计稿中的是px还是rem?flexible.js是手淘开发出的一个用来适配移动端的js库。计算68px是多少个rem?(设计稿适配375px视口)(2)设备宽度不同,HTML标签字号设置多少合适?2.rem单位的尺寸。
2024-02-03 14:56:00
880
原创 移动Web-动画
动画实现步骤.box {/* 动画一:宽度从200变化到800 */from {to {} *//* 动画二:从 200*100 变化到 300*300 变化到800*500 *//* 百分比:表示的意思是动画时长的百分比 */0% {20% {100% {
2024-01-30 22:18:44
317
原创 移动Web——空间转换
空间:是从坐标轴角度定义的X、Y和Z三条坐标轴构成了一个立体空间,Z轴位置与视线方向相同。空间转换也叫3D转换属性:transform。
2024-01-30 18:27:43
384
原创 CSS 网页制作-学成在线
网站根目录是指存放网站的第一层文件夹,内部包含当前网站的所有素材,包含HTML、CSS、图片、JavaScript等等。
2023-12-20 15:49:55
1314
原创 CSS——复合选择器、CSS特性、背景属性、显示模式
复合选择器:由两个或多个基础选择器,通过不同的方式组合而成。作用:更准确、更高效的选择目标元素(标签)
2023-12-03 22:11:00
1292
原创 CSS——基础选择器、文字控制属性
h1 {p {a {li {层叠<a href="#">样式表</a>(英文全称:Cascading Style Sheets)是一种用来表现HTML(标准通用标记语言的一个应用)或XML(标准通用标记语言的一个子集)等文件样式的计算机语言。CSS不仅可以静态地修饰网页,还可以配合各种脚本语言动态地对网页各元素进行格式化。
2023-12-01 19:58:38
1375
原创 HTML—列表、表格、表单
标签:dl 嵌套 dt 和 dd,dl是定义列表,dt是定义列表的标题,dd是是定义列表的描述 / 详情注意事项:dl 里面只能包含 dt 和 dddt 和 dd 里面可以包含任何内容。
2023-11-30 23:30:59
1233
基于MFC简单画图程序.zip
2023-06-25
Excel使用python自定义函数出现这个问题怎么解决啊
2023-07-06
TA创建的收藏夹 TA关注的收藏夹
TA关注的人